If you recall your basic mathematics in which we have learned about sets like Whole
Numbers, Natural Number, Prime Numbers etc.
So, in simple words, Data Types are such sets, but Data Types are different on the
nature of element storing in them.
Data type is like a place, so when we initialize our variale then we tell our compiler
that our newly introduced integer is of which type.
Is it an integer or it has decimal as well in it or its some character like A, B, C etc.
So, we have to tell our compiler the nature of our variable and that’s where Data
Types are required.
So, that’s a little Introduction of Data Types, now let’s have a look at Arduino Data
Types:
Arduino Data Types are almost similar to C++ Data Types because it roughly follows
the same syntax.
